Embodiment

[0021] figure 1 Among them, this embodiment includes an input circuit, a first-stage amplifying circuit, a second-stage amplifying circuit, a third-stage amplifying circuit, a fourth-stage amplifying circuit, an output circuit, and a power supply module. The input circuit is for converting sound signals into electrical signals Circuit, the input circuit has three selection modes of external ambient sound, mute, and weak sound. The first-stage amplifying circuit is a circuit that amplifies the electrical signal at the first stage, and the second-stage amplifying circuit is the signal that is amplified at the first stage and then amplified at the second stage. The third-stage amplifying circuit is a circuit that amplifies the signal after the second-stage amplification, and the fourth-stage amplifying circuit is a circuit that amplifies the signal after the third-stage amplifying. Abstract

The invention belongs to the field of electronic audio amplifying equipment and especially relates to a maximum volume output hearing aid. The maximum volume output hearing aid comprises an input circuit, a first stage of amplifying circuit, a second stage of amplifying circuit, a third stage of amplifying circuit, a fourth stage of amplifying circuit, an output circuit, and a power module. The fourth stage of amplifying circuit is a push-pull output structure equipped with a transformer and comprises a transformer Tr1, a diode D, two amplifiers T4 and T5, a capacitor C13, a resistor R12, and a potentiometer R13. The maximum volume output hearing aid reduces noise, enlarges a voice output range, and improves voice sharpness.

Description

technical field [0001] The invention belongs to the field of electronic sound reinforcement devices, in particular to a hearing aid with maximum sound output. Background technique [0002] A hearing aid is a medical device that compensates for the hearing loss of the human ear. Theoretically, the device can make up for as much hearing loss as the deaf person has, and eliminate hearing impairment for the deaf person. At present, the sound output range of hearing aids on the market is between 120-130dB and 130-140dB, which can meet the hearing needs of most deaf people, but it cannot meet the hearing needs of a few extremely severe or profoundly deaf people, and most hearing aids have noise Large, poor voice clarity, poor intelligibility, etc. For example: Chinese patent 200910013106.4 discloses a simple hearing aid circuit, including resistors, capacitors, triodes, power supplies and sound-sensitive components.
